## Consent Banner Rollout — Env Vars

Quick heads-up for the Brindlewick security review: the new consent banner on Pondview reads its toggles from the environment, not the DB. Most flags are boolean and boring. The only sensitive one is the signing key the banner service uses to stamp consent receipts. Add the following line to the service's env file:

vault entry, yagep-yagef: COURIER_KEY13=8965fb29ff62d

### Ticket: GrowNest controller reporting phantom sensor drift

Support folks — the Larkspur greenhouse units aren't actually drifting. Someone deployed the staging env file, so `CALIBRATION_PROFILE` points at the test curve and humidity reads 8% high. Fix is to restore the prod env and restart the controller. Start by re-adding the telemetry upload credential on the next line.

secret setting of kagep-kajep: ARCHIVE_KEY3=481

Runbook 7.2 — Account recovery for the Pellgrove thumbnail generation queue. If the queue's service account is locked after repeated auth failures, first confirm workers are paused and no renders are mid-flight. Verify the lockout timestamp against the deploy log before proceeding. Release manager approval is required. To restore the service account, supply the recovery passphrase below.

recovery phrase for bajeg-kawip: fraox-fenath-noveth

Ticket #4417 — Seat-map renderer drops balcony rows

The Gildenhall theatre seat-map renderer omits rows M–P in the balcony when the venue layout includes a boxed mezzanine. Repro: load the Westerly Hall layout and zoom past 150%. Pricing overlays still count the missing seats, so totals look wrong. On-call: roll back to the previous renderer bundle if customers report checkout mismatches. The affected build is identified by the token below.

session token of fawep-tageg = htk4_82d8

## Further Reading

The descriptor leak in the Copperline fetcher was traced to an abandoned pipe pair in the retry path. If `lsof` counts climb past 8k on a Copperline host, restart the fetcher and capture a descriptor dump first. Do not bump ulimits as a fix; that only delays the crash. Past incidents, the dump-analysis script, and the patch history are summarized in the 2024 hunt notes. The full write-up is on the internal wiki page below.

wiki page, bahof-tajef: https://harbor.crelvostack.local/secrets/deploy/spaces/merge_requests/352483d166532f3d